The area around Dolton Junction can be safe at any hour of the day if you take the proper precautions like if you park the car in a way so that nobody can sneak up behind you. There are far worse areas on the south side of Chicago or in the south burbs, such as Englewood, Pullman, Riverdale or Harvey near the Illinois Central Yards. Also Corwith Yard is an area that is considered safe than most in the city, so I wouldn't consider that demilitarized.

If I was to spend a whole night out watching trains in the Chicago area, Id pick Berwyn, which is along the BNSF mainline to Galesburg and the Twin Cities, lots of Intermodal trains and there is less of a risk there of people messing with you because the police station is 1 block from the tracks.

Hello GP30M4216 yup that was an old pennsylvania tower the old pennsy panhandle from logensport ind, to chicago used to cross all those tracks at one time i was up in dolton tower twice. once in 1989, and again in 1995, that is when conrail still manned the tower. now it is manned by IHB. The panhandle was last used as a through route in 1981. the only remnents of the mighty panhandle is were the steel trains to the acme steel plant now ISG steel mill go.
